An AESTHETIC, very lightweight, filigree-like copper specimen consisting of arborescent, spinel-twinned and and very sharp octohedral copper crystals from the famous Emke Mine at Onganja, Namibia. This is a pristine, floater specimen and is one of the most artistic Emke Mine coppers, that I have seen. Part of the piece is covered with cuprite. 4.2 x 2.8 x 1.3 cm
